E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
共享内存
linux进程间通信
3.1匿名管道通信介绍3.2匿名管道通信3.3匿名管道读写规则3.4匿名管道特点3.5站在文件描述符角度-深度理解管道3.6站在内核角度-管道本质4、进程池练习5、命名管道6、匿名管道与命名管道的区别二、
共享内存
dong132697
·
2023-10-30 12:16
linux笔记
linux
笔记
PostgreSQL InvalidMessage Cache 同步机制
文章目录背景InvalidMessages基本类型InvalidMessages数据结构概览
共享内存
的"ring-buffer"结构Backend本地的InvalidMessages管理SharedInvalCatalogMsgSharedInvalCatcacheMsgSharedInvalRelcacheMsgSharedInvalSnapshotMsgSharedInvalSmgrMsgSh
z_stand
·
2023-10-30 11:19
云原生数据库
postgresql
数据库
go语言试用标准c 库,Go语言开发(十三)、Go语言常用标准库三
Go语言中,不要通过
共享内存
通信,而要通过通信
共享内存
,通过Channel和沟通可以更好地完成更高级别的同步。typ
gegey
·
2023-10-30 09:34
go语言试用标准c
库
< Linux > 进程间通信
管道的读写规则2.4、管道的特点2.5、命名管道命名管道的原理使用命令创建命名管道mkfifo创建命名管道用命名管道实现server&client间的通信2.6、匿名管道和命名管道的区别3、systemV
共享内存
三分苦
·
2023-10-30 09:02
Linux
linux进程间通信
pcl程序如何在linux上运行,如何在linux中将pcl读取的点云数据写入
共享内存
?
如题:如何在linux中将pcl读取的点云数据写入
共享内存
?
weixin_39837041
·
2023-10-30 03:44
进程、线程、协程、异步、非堵塞IO,多路复用详解
未完待续…##进程(process)进程的概念php如何创建子进程,修改进程名称php查看进程进程组、会话daemon进程信号进程间通信(ipc),信号,队列,
共享内存
####进程的概念进程:是系统进行资源分配和调度的基本单位
白小狮
·
2023-10-29 22:27
http协议
php
异步
线程
线程池
通信
【shell】pis_monitor.sh
echo"进程PID:$pid"p_arr=("进程命令11""进程所属用户1""CPU占用率2""CPU内存占用率4""进程开始运行的时刻9""进程运行的时间10""进程状态8""进程虚拟内存5""进程
共享内存
Holen&&Beer
·
2023-10-29 21:50
linux
服务器
运维
Nginx源码分析-内存管理
Nginx源码分析内存池内存池结构与操作系统相关的内存操作函数申请内存池申请小块内存申请大块内存内存的释放释放大块内存销毁内存池重置内存池
共享内存
参考链接内存池Nginx使用内存池管理进程内的内存,可分为两类
bobo-zero
·
2023-10-29 21:35
nginx
运维
Nginx 内存与
共享内存
的管理与分配
概述应用程序的内存可以简单分为堆内存,栈内存。对于栈内存而言,在函数编译时,编译器会插入移动栈当前指针位置的代码,实现栈空间的自管理。而对于堆内存,通常需要程序员进行管理。我们通常说的内存管理亦是只堆空间内存管理。对于内存,我们的使用可以简化为3步,申请内存、使用内存、释放内存。申请内存,使用内存通常需要程序员显示操作,释放内存却并不一定需要程序员显示操作,目前很多的高级语言提供了垃圾回收机制,可
富士康质检员张全蛋
·
2023-10-29 21:04
Nginx
nginx
nginx 内存管理(二)
共享内存
共享内存
结构与接口定义nginx
共享内存
在操作系统上的兼容性设计互斥锁锁的结构体锁的一系列操作(core/ngx_shmtx.c)创建锁原子操作nginx的上锁操作尝试加锁获取锁释放锁强迫解锁唤醒等待进程
@@老胡
·
2023-10-29 21:26
nginx
nginx
java
服务器
Nginx进程间的通信
C/C++Linux服务器开发/后台架构师知识体系进程间消息传递
共享内存
共享内存
还是Linux下提供的最主要的进程间通信方式,它通过mmap和shmget系统调用在内存中创建了一块连续的线性地址空间,而通过
攻城狮百里
·
2023-10-29 21:11
nginx
linux
后台
nginx 的进程建通信机制-
共享内存
/channel/信号
nginx是跨平台的库,但以下分享均为基于linux的nginx进程间通信的方法:1、
共享内存
linux提供了进程间通信的的
共享内存
的方式,通过mmap和shmget来获取一块连续的内存,然后通过munmapheshmdt
HjasnJH
·
2023-10-29 20:33
高并发服务
nginx
linux
Nginx极客时间:使用信号管理Nginx的父子进程
使用信号管理Nginx的父子进程:Nginx多进程之间进行通信可以使用
共享内存
、信号等方式,当做进程间的管理时,通常只使用信号的方式。
windsofchange
·
2023-10-29 20:00
Nginx
使用信号管理Nginx的父子进程
Nginx是一个多进程程序,进程之间进行通讯可以使用
共享内存
和信号等。做进程管理时,只能使用信号。
seasidezhb
·
2023-10-29 20:58
Nginx
核心知识
150
讲
nginx
网络
redis分布式锁解决方案
线程锁只在同一JVM中有效果,因为线程锁的实现在根本上是依靠线程之间
共享内存
实现的,比如synchronized是共享对象头,显示锁Lock是共享某个变量(state)进程锁:为了控制同一操作系统中多个进程访问某个共享资源
致敬未来的我
·
2023-10-29 18:11
Redis
java
redis
代码阅读:LanGCN
toc1训练1.1进度条importtqdmastqdmfori,dataintqdm(enumerate(train_loader),disable=hvd.rank()):1.2多进程通信多线程通信依靠
共享内存
实现
EEPI
·
2023-10-29 15:27
自动驾驶
大模型
《从根儿上理解MySQL》笔记--面试全面复习
MySQL客户端进程与服务端进程间通信Window用户可以考虑使用命名管道或
共享内存
进行通信使用命名管道来进行进程间通信需要在启动服务器程序的命令中加上--enable-named-pipe参数,然后在启动客户端程序的命令中加入
ZhiZDK
·
2023-10-29 13:04
面试准备
mysql
面试
后端
【树莓派4B为例的树莓派接口认识】
1:SOC芯片树莓派采用博通(Broadcom)BCM2711芯片作为SOC芯片,芯片上集成了CPU、GPU、DSP及SDRAM内存等,其中CPU和GPU
共享内存
,可以在系统中手工修改内存占比。
皮皮痒
·
2023-10-29 12:16
树莓派
ffmpeg
音视频
BSP Day52
共享内存
通信
共享内存
,顾名思义就是允许俩个不相干的进程访问同一个逻辑内存,
共享内存
是俩个正在运行读的进程之间共享和传递数据的一种非常有效的方式,不同进程之间共享的内存的内存通常为同一段物理内存。
weixiaxiao
·
2023-10-29 08:17
进程
Linux入门
信号
服务器
运维
linux
ubuntu
开发语言
小孩子mysql_MySQL是怎样运行的——从根儿上理解MySQL
3.1在类UNIX系统中启动服务器程序51.3.2在Windows系统中启动服务器程序61.4启动MySQL客户端程序71.5客户端与服务器连接的过程101.5.1TCP/IP101.5.2命名管道和
共享内存
姚尚武
·
2023-10-29 07:19
小孩子mysql
Linux系统编程_进程间通信第2天:
共享内存
(全双工)、信号(类似半双工)、信号量
1.
共享内存
概述(433.10)(全双工)2.
共享内存
编程实现(434.11)
共享内存
(SharedMemory),指两个或多个进程共享一个给定的存储区特点
共享内存
是最快的一种IPC,因为进程是直接对内存进行存取
Cui杰西
·
2023-10-28 15:37
linux
运维
服务器
RabbitMQ入门
目录简要概述消息队列的起源消息队列的特点消息队列的优点RabbitMQ的特点RabbitMQ架构分析路由方式简单示例简要概述消息队列的起源进程通信:早期的计算机操作系统和应用程序通过
共享内存
或直接的函数调用进行通信
Elaine202391
·
2023-10-28 12:15
消息队列
rabbitmq
分布式
[PHP] - 编译参数 --enable-shmop
网站说明网站地址:ref.shmop翻译Shmop是一个易用的允许PHP读取、写入、创建和删除Unix
共享内存
段的函数集。
这是一个简书账号
·
2023-10-28 02:45
java多线程、ThreadLocal与Synchronized区别
进程是程序运行和资源分配的基本单位,一个程序至少有一个进程,一个进程至少有一个线程.进程在执行过程中拥有独立的内存单元,而多个线程
共享内存
资源,减少切换次数,从而效率更高.线程是进程的一个实体,是cpu
young5201314
·
2023-10-27 16:13
JAVA面试知识总结
深浅拷贝区别 以及手写深拷贝
但深拷贝会另外创造一个一模一样的对象,新对象跟原对象不
共享内存
,修改新对象不会改到原对象。
极端~
·
2023-10-27 09:30
前端
vue学习笔记
前端js指南
javascript
前端
开发语言
Android匿名
共享内存
罗升阳,zabbix登陆问题:cannot allocate shared memory for collector
问题说明:在一台zabbix被监控服务器上(64位centos6.8系统,64G内容)启动zabbix_agent,发现进程无法启动,10050端口没有起来!启动zabbix_agent进程没有报错,但10050端口没有正常启动起来。[root@ctl~]#/usr/local/zabbix/sbin/zabbix_agentd[root@ctl~]#ps-ef|grepzabbix_agentr
靳骁曈
·
2023-10-26 23:42
[源码和文档分享]在DLL中创建
共享内存
背景我们都知道在32位系统上,每个进程都有自己4GB大小的独立空间,互不影响。当然,对内核了解的同学则会质疑说,4GB大小的内容可以大致分为两部分,低2GB内存空间是用户地址空间,高2GB是内核地址空间,而内核地址空间是共享的,并非独立。是的,这没错。所以,本文中所指的独立空间是用户地址空间。举个例子来说,进程1的0x400000内存地址和进程2中0x400000内存地址是没有任何关联。任意修改其
ggdd5151
·
2023-10-26 23:24
01. 多线程简介及创建多线程的两种方式
2.为什么要使用线程同一进程中的线程之间
共享内存
:线程在程序中是独立的、并发的执行
花间派I风月
·
2023-10-26 17:18
JavaScript ES8新特性
文章目录导文异步函数(Async/Await):Object.getOwnPropertyDescriptors()方法:字符串填充方法(Stringpadding):
共享内存
与原子操作(SharedMemoryandAtomics
奶糖 肥晨
·
2023-10-26 16:19
js
javascript
开发语言
ecmascript
CUDA Samples 之 matrixMul 矩阵乘法详解
CUDASamples之matrixMul矩阵乘法详解文章目录CUDASamples之matrixMul矩阵乘法详解1.怎么说2.怎么做2.1基于CUDAruntime全局内存的矩阵乘法2.2基于CUDAruntime
共享内存
的矩阵乘法
OOOrchid
·
2023-10-26 11:00
CUDA编程
矩阵
算法
cuda
linux查看内存使用情况top详解
内容分析:PID:进程的IDUSER:进程所有者PR:进程的优先级别,越小越优先被执行NI:进程Nice值,代表这个进程的优先值VIRT:进程占用的虚拟内存RES:进程占用的物理内存SHR:进程使用的
共享内存
安全无小事
·
2023-10-26 11:15
linux系统运维
linux
安卓 MemoryFile
共享内存
应用场景:跨进程传输大数据,如文件、图片等;技术选型:
共享内存
–MemoryFile;优点:1.
共享内存
没有传输大小限制,所以和应用总的分配内存一样(512MB);2.MemoryFile是对SharedMemory
浪浪的程序猿
·
2023-10-26 09:55
android
java
跨进程传输大数据
MemoryFile
共享内存
Linux——详解
共享内存
shared memory
目录一.
共享内存
介绍(一).什么是
共享内存
(二).
共享内存
优点(三).
共享内存
缺点二.
共享内存
使用(一).创建—shmget①key②size③shmflg④返回值(二).连接—shmat(三).分离—
就要 宅在家
·
2023-10-26 08:58
Linux
linux操作系统
共享内存shm
读取控制
命名管道fifo
shmget系统接口
交换机基础知识部分
背板带宽的资源利用率与交换机内部结构信息息息相关内部结构:
共享内存
结构交叉总线结构混合交叉总线结构
共享内存
结构此结构依赖中心交换引擎来提供全局端口的高性能连接,由核心引擎检查每个输
千鸟月读
·
2023-10-25 18:28
SYS/BIOS 开发教程: 创建自定义平台
TISYS/BIOSv6.35Real-timeOperatingSystemUser’sGuide6.2节本示例基于EVMC6678L开发板,创建自定义平台,并将代码段的位置指定到C6678器件内部的
共享内存
falwat
·
2023-10-25 11:51
DSP
dsp开发
sys/bios
常用linux命令 linux_cmd_sheet
它只包括进程当前正在使用的内存部分,不包括被交换到磁盘上的内存或者
共享内存
。RES
trigger333
·
2023-10-25 10:25
运维
Linux
1024程序员节
linux
运维
python多进程共享对象_python学习笔记——多进程中
共享内存
Value & Array
1
共享内存
基本特点:(1)
共享内存
是一种最为高效的进程间通信方式,进程可以直接读写内存,而不需要任何数据的拷贝。
weixin_39851307
·
2023-10-25 04:00
python多进程共享对象
十分钟读懂:Java并发——CSP模型
GoGo是一门号称从语言层面支持并发的编程语言,支持并发也是Go非常重要的特性之一Go支持协程,协程可以类比Java中的线程,解决并发问题的难点在于线程(协程)之间的协作Go提供了两种方案支持协程之间以
共享内存
的方式通信
Java_苏先生
·
2023-10-25 04:34
文献阅读(203)In-Network Cache Coherence
DistributedSharedMemorywithIn-NetworkCacheCoherence时间:2021会议:FAST研究机构:清华0缩写DSM:DistributedsharedmemoryRDMA:RemoteDirectMemoryAccess1introduction分布式
共享内存
tiaozhanzhe1900
·
2023-10-24 11:37
芯片互联
网络
OPENMP学习笔记(1)——简介,模型,运行
OpenMultiprocessing,一种应用程序接口(API,即ApplicationProgramInterface),是一种单进程多线程并行的实现和方法,也可以认为是共享存储结构上的一种编程模型,可用于
共享内存
并行系统的多线程程序设计的一套指导性注释
anjushi_
·
2023-10-24 11:49
openmp
openmp学习
并行计算
多核编程学习笔记之OpenMP(一)
1.2OpenMP发展与优势1.2.1OpemMP的规范由SGI发起,它是一种面向
共享内存
以及分布式
共享内存
的多处理器多线程并行编程语言。OpenMP是一种
共享内存
并行的应用程序编程接口。
woshiqianlong125
·
2023-10-24 11:49
编程
parallel
thread
编译器
多线程
算法
OpenMP Tutorial学习笔记(2)OpenMP编程模型
(1)SharedMemory,ThreadBasedParallelism:OpenMP是基于
共享内存
和线程的并行模型。(2)ExplicitParallelism:OpenMP是明确的并行
gengshenghong
·
2023-10-24 11:17
并行计算高性能计算HPC
—
OpenMP
编程
编译器
compiler
nested
thread
join
代码设计:C++ 一个元数据协议(源码)
目录概述主要要考虑的问题这个代码的说明如下代码如下用法概述这是我用于
共享内存
数据标识的元数据协议。
初级代码游戏
·
2023-10-24 09:07
程序员造轮子(我的可重用代码)
c++
开发语言
数据格式
【QT开发(10)】QT 进程
文章目录1.1运行一个新进程1.2QProcess还可以对一些信号进行关联2进程间通信2.1使用
共享内存
实现进程通信2.2演示代码仓库参考1.1运行一个新进程使用类QProcess,允许将一个进程堪称一个顺序
Hali_Botebie
·
2023-10-24 08:47
嵌入式数据结构C++工具链
qt
开发语言
Oradebug 学习
他可以被用于:1)追踪进程,或者是你的,或者是外部的2)确定进程往哪个trc文件写3)转储:数据文件头、内部oracle结构等4)挂起进程,暂时的5)确定实例使用了哪些
共享内存
块和信号量6)找出RAC实例使用了哪些互联地
SanBourne
·
2023-10-24 05:59
Tools
oracle实用工具:oradebug
他可以被用于:1)追踪进程,或者是你的,或者是外部的2)确定进程往哪个trc文件写3)转储:数据文件头、内部oracle结构等4)挂起进程,暂时的5)确定实例使用了哪些
共享内存
块和信号量6)找出RAC实
iteye_6233
·
2023-10-24 05:28
数据库
数据结构与算法
Go并发编程之二
Go并发编程之一主要介绍了如何通过go语句启动协程(goroutine)以及协程调度的不确定性,这一篇我们重点来介绍一下协程中另外一个重要概念channel,记住第一句话:goroutine之间不是通过
共享内存
来通信
程序员青菜学厨艺
·
2023-10-24 02:29
Python&Go
golang
开发语言
后端
JS设计模式(享元模式)
享元模式概念
共享内存
(主要考虑内存,而非效率)相同的数据,共享使用(JS中未找到经典应用场景)演示采用共享数据的思想设计原则验证将相同的部分抽象出来符合开放封闭原则
不承认自己菜的菜鸡前端
·
2023-10-23 11:45
JS设计模式
设计模式
javascript
JavaScript设计模式:享元模式
享元模式
共享内存
,节约内存空间相同的数据共享使用将数据的方法分为内部数据、内部方法和外部数据、外部方法内部状态保存在对象内部,通常不会改变,可以共享外部状态保存在对象外部,可以随场景改变,不可以共享使用场景一个系统有大量相同或者相似的对象
前端御书房
·
2023-10-23 11:13
JavaScript设计模式
javascript
设计模式
享元模式
网络:TCP/IP网络模型有哪几层
对于同一台设备上的进程间通信,有很多方式,比如管道,消息队列,
共享内存
,信号等对于不同设备上的进程间通信,需要网络通信。
OceanStar的学习笔记
·
2023-10-23 08:24
网络
leetcode
C++
上一页
11
12
13
14
15
16
17
18
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他